Plan, organize, conduct, and direct complex audits of financial, operational, compliance, delegated authority, reinsurance, and information systems functions.
Perform audits in compliance with the Standards for the Professional Practice of Internal Auditing issued by the Institute of Internal Auditors, Model Audit Rule requirements, and Sutton National Internal Audit policies and procedures.
Assist in evaluating and testing Internal Controls over Financial Reporting (“ICFR”) in support of the Company’s MAR compliance framework and Section 16 reporting requirements.
Conduct audits of underwriting programs, MGA relationships, TPAs, reinsurance operations, claims administration, and other outsourced or delegated functions relevant to a fronting carrier environment.
Evaluate controls surrounding premium bordereaux, collateral management, funds held arrangements, claims handling, reinsurance reporting, and delegated authority oversight.
Assess compliance with insurance regulatory requirements, contractual obligations, and internal policies across program business operations.
Assist the Director of Internal Audit in implementing the strategic Internal Audit plan, including development of the annual audit plan and enterprise risk assessment.
Assist with review of Internal Audit work papers, drafting audit reports, and finalizing audit observations and recommendations.
Present written audit reports with practical recommendations and follow up on remediation efforts and management action plans.
Partner with management to promote a strong culture of internal control awareness, accountability, and continuous improvement throughout the organization.
Requirements
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, Information Systems, or related field.
3–7+ years of internal audit, external audit, regulatory compliance, or insurance operational audit experience.
Experience within a property & casualty insurance carrier, MGA/program carrier, fronting carrier, public accounting firm, or insurance consulting environment preferred.
Professional certifications such as CPA, CIA, CISA, or progress toward certification preferred.
Strong understanding of internal audit theory, internal control frameworks (COSO), risk assessment methodologies, and insurance regulatory environments.
Experience with Model Audit Rule (“MAR”) compliance programs, including ICFR testing, walkthroughs, control documentation, deficiency evaluation, and audit support activities strongly preferred.
Knowledge of statutory accounting principles (“SAP”), insurance financial reporting, and operational risks specific to property & casualty insurance companies.
